Blame src/libassuan-config.in

Packit Service cbd1e2
#!/bin/sh
Packit Service cbd1e2
#    Copyright (C) 1999, 2002, 2003 Free Software Foundation, Inc.
Packit Service cbd1e2
#
Packit Service cbd1e2
# This file is free software; as a special exception the author gives
Packit Service cbd1e2
# unlimited permission to copy and/or distribute it, with or without
Packit Service cbd1e2
# modifications, as long as this notice is preserved.
Packit Service cbd1e2
#
Packit Service cbd1e2
# This file is distributed in the hope that it will be useful, but
Packit Service cbd1e2
# WITHOUT ANY WARRANTY, to the extent permitted by law; without even the
Packit Service cbd1e2
# impl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E.
Packit Service cbd1e2
# SPDX-License-Identifier: FSFULLR
Packit Service cbd1e2
Packit Service cbd1e2
# Configure libgpg-error.
Packit Service cbd1e2
gpg_error_cflags="@GPG_ERROR_CFLAGS@"
Packit Service cbd1e2
gpg_error_libs="@GPG_ERROR_LIBS@"
Packit Service cbd1e2
Packit Service cbd1e2
PGM=libassuan-config
Packit Service cbd1e2
lib="@LIBASSUAN_CONFIG_LIB@"
Packit Service cbd1e2
extralibs="@LIBASSUAN_CONFIG_EXTRA_LIBS@ $gpg_error_libs"
Packit Service cbd1e2
cflags="@LIBASSUAN_CONFIG_CFLAGS@ $gpg_error_cflags"
Packit Service cbd1e2
api_version="@LIBASSUAN_CONFIG_API_VERSION@"
Packit Service f56bb7
my_host="none"
Packit Service cbd1e2
prefix=@prefix@
Packit Service cbd1e2
exec_prefix=@exec_prefix@
Packit Service cbd1e2
includes=""
Packit Service cbd1e2
libdirs=""
Packit Service cbd1e2
exec_prefix_set=no
Packit Service cbd1e2
echo_libs=no
Packit Service cbd1e2
echo_cflags=no
Packit Service cbd1e2
echo_prefix=no
Packit Service cbd1e2
echo_exec_prefix=no
Packit Service cbd1e2
echo_host=no
Packit Service cbd1e2
Packit Service cbd1e2
Packit Service cbd1e2
usage()
Packit Service cbd1e2
{
Packit Service cbd1e2
	cat <
Packit Service cbd1e2
Usage: $PGM [OPTIONS]
Packit Service cbd1e2
Options:
Packit Service cbd1e2
	[--prefix[=DIR]]
Packit Service cbd1e2
	[--exec-prefix[=DIR]]
Packit Service cbd1e2
	[--version]
Packit Service cbd1e2
	[--libs]
Packit Service cbd1e2
	[--cflags]
Packit Service cbd1e2
        [--host]
Packit Service cbd1e2
EOF
Packit Service cbd1e2
	exit $1
Packit Service cbd1e2
}
Packit Service cbd1e2
Packit Service cbd1e2
if test $# -eq 0; then
Packit Service cbd1e2
  usage 1 1>&2
Packit Service cbd1e2
fi
Packit Service cbd1e2
Packit Service cbd1e2
while test $# -gt 0; do
Packit Service cbd1e2
  case "$1" in
Packit Service cbd1e2
  -*=*) optarg=`echo "$1" | sed 's/[-_a-zA-Z0-9]*=//'` ;;
Packit Service cbd1e2
  *) optarg= ;;
Packit Service cbd1e2
  esac
Packit Service cbd1e2
Packit Service cbd1e2
  case $1 in
Packit Service cbd1e2
    --prefix=*)
Packit Service cbd1e2
      # Dummy
Packit Service cbd1e2
      ;;
Packit Service cbd1e2
    --prefix)
Packit Service cbd1e2
      echo_prefix=yes
Packit Service cbd1e2
      ;;
Packit Service cbd1e2
    --exec-prefix=*)
Packit Service cbd1e2
      # Dummy
Packit Service cbd1e2
      ;;
Packit Service cbd1e2
    --exec-prefix)
Packit Service cbd1e2
      echo_exec_prefix=yes
Packit Service cbd1e2
      ;;
Packit Service cbd1e2
    --version)
Packit Service cbd1e2
      echo "@VERSION@"
Packit Service cbd1e2
      exit 0
Packit Service cbd1e2
      ;;
Packit Service cbd1e2
    --api-version)
Packit Service cbd1e2
      echo_api_version=yes
Packit Service cbd1e2
      ;;
Packit Service cbd1e2
    --cflags)
Packit Service cbd1e2
      echo_cflags=yes
Packit Service cbd1e2
      ;;
Packit Service cbd1e2
    --libs)
Packit Service cbd1e2
      echo_libs=yes
Packit Service cbd1e2
      ;;
Packit Service cbd1e2
    --host)
Packit Service cbd1e2
      echo_host=yes
Packit Service cbd1e2
      ;;
Packit Service cbd1e2
    *)
Packit Service cbd1e2
      usage 1 1>&2
Packit Service cbd1e2
      ;;
Packit Service cbd1e2
  esac
Packit Service cbd1e2
  shift
Packit Service cbd1e2
done
Packit Service cbd1e2
Packit Service cbd1e2
if test "$echo_prefix" = "yes"; then
Packit Service cbd1e2
    echo $prefix
Packit Service cbd1e2
fi
Packit Service cbd1e2
Packit Service cbd1e2
if test "$echo_exec_prefix" = "yes"; then
Packit Service cbd1e2
    echo $exec_prefix
Packit Service cbd1e2
fi
Packit Service cbd1e2
Packit Service cbd1e2
if test "$echo_api_version" = "yes"; then
Packit Service cbd1e2
    echo $api_version
Packit Service cbd1e2
fi
Packit Service cbd1e2
Packit Service cbd1e2
if test "$echo_host" = "yes"; then
Packit Service cbd1e2
    echo "$my_host"
Packit Service cbd1e2
fi
Packit Service cbd1e2
Packit Service cbd1e2
if test "$echo_cflags" = "yes"; then
Packit Service cbd1e2
    if test "@includedir@" != "/usr/include" ; then
Packit Service cbd1e2
      includes="-I@includedir@"
Packit Service cbd1e2
      for i in $cflags ; do
Packit Service cbd1e2
	if test "$i" = "-I@includedir@" ; then
Packit Service cbd1e2
	  includes=""
Packit Service cbd1e2
	fi
Packit Service cbd1e2
      done
Packit Service cbd1e2
    fi
Packit Service cbd1e2
    echo $includes $cflags
Packit Service cbd1e2
fi
Packit Service cbd1e2
Packit Service cbd1e2
if test "$echo_libs" = "yes"; then
Packit Service f56bb7
    # libdir is always standard and implicitly searched
Packit Service f56bb7
    libdirs=""
Packit Service cbd1e2
    echo $libdirs $lib $extralibs
Packit Service cbd1e2
fi